  • [F1]Pursuant to the Issuer's Prepackaged Plan of Reorganization Pursuant to Chapter 11 of the Bankruptcy Code, which was confirmed by the United States Bankruptcy Court for the District of Delaware, and became effective on November 6, 2015 (the "Plan"), all equity interests in the Issuer outstanding prior to effectiveness were cancelled, and for each share of common stock, par value $0.01 per share, issued and outstanding prior to the effectiveness of the Plan (the "Old Common Stock") (a) .00372120 share of new common stock, par value $0.01 per share (the "New Common Stock") and (b) .03000969 warrant exercisable at a price of $70.50 per share (the "Warrants") were issued. The Warrants are exercisable until November 8, 2021 unless they earlier expire in accordance with their terms. No fractional shares of New Common Stock or Warrants were issued.
